During a fire drill at the Oversby Annex, the facilities desk is responsible for the visitor roll call. All visitors must assemble at Muster Point C on the gravel forecourt, and the desk officer checks each name against the day's sign-in sheet. Visitors may not re-enter until the drill marshal, currently Dita Harrow, gives the all-clear. When escorting any unaccounted visitor back through the side entrance to verify their whereabouts, the desk officer should use the override pass code shown below.

door code, tajof-kageg: bdg-QVDCE-3

**Ticket: Locker door unlocks before payment confirmation in FreshFold access flow**

New folks: the FreshFold laundry-locker app is supposed to verify payment capture before sending the unlock command to the locker bank. Since the Tuesday rollout, users at the Marrow Street site can open doors while the charge is still pending, which risks unpaid pickups. Reproduce by tapping Retrieve within two seconds of checkout. Suspect the async payment callback races the unlock queue. Please attach the build token from the affected kiosk below.

session token of kagup-hahaf = htk3_2b8

Subject: Memtrace cut-over complete

Team,

Cut-over to Memtrace v2 for GPU memory profiling finished last night. Old v1 agents are disabled; any tickets referencing v1 dashboards should be closed as resolved-by-migration. Sampling overhead is now under 2% and allocation traces include kernel names. Known gap: profiles older than 30 days were not migrated. Point customers at the v2 docs for setup questions. For reference when troubleshooting, the agent now runs with the following configuration.

settings of bagaf-bawip:
[aldax]
port = 5000
region = south-4
host = aldax.brasklabs.corp
team = brivan
timeout_ms = 2000
retries = 2

Leadership Review Briefing — Harwick Plant Capacity

Recommendation: defer the third production line at Harwick until Q3. Current utilisation sits at 71%; demand forecasts do not justify the 9.5M capex this year. Deferring preserves cash and avoids hiring ahead of confirmed orders from the Ostvale contract. Risk: lead times lengthen if demand spikes. Finance to hold the capex in reserve. The strategic rationale is covered in the confidential note below.

board note of yahog-haduf: Only 5 of the 120 pilot accounts renewed Quenwyn, so a churn review is set for October 1.